The Practice Workbook is intended to provide pupils with the material to consolidate their learning, whether used in the classroom or at home. The structure of the set of sheets matches that of the book and of the Year 5 Programme of Study for Mathematics in the renewed 2014 National Curriculum Framework. In this workbook, children are presented with a range of problems to solve and not all of them will have one answer only.

By the end of Year 5, children are expected to be able to multipy up to 4-digit numbers by 1- and 2-digit numbers, and multiply decimal and whole numbers by multiples of 10 up to 1000, according to the National Curriculum.
